diff options
author | Ian Lynagh <igloo@earth.li> | 2007-09-02 19:39:18 +0000 |
---|---|---|
committer | Ian Lynagh <igloo@earth.li> | 2007-09-02 19:39:18 +0000 |
commit | d759c7231dde979ed2824bd39b2fdff24357d355 (patch) | |
tree | 8a2c44987b00e67eba4bd61cb629c976121057ae /utils | |
parent | fbb3eef5ee8f6f901ed6149b246c3bdbf8bd34fd (diff) | |
download | haskell-d759c7231dde979ed2824bd39b2fdff24357d355.tar.gz |
Fix and supress some warnings, and turn on -Werror when validating
Diffstat (limited to 'utils')
-rw-r--r-- | utils/genapply/GenApply.hs | 6 | ||||
-rw-r--r-- | utils/genprimopcode/Parser.y | 7 | ||||
-rw-r--r-- | utils/hpc/HpcParser.y | 7 |
3 files changed, 20 insertions, 0 deletions
diff --git a/utils/genapply/GenApply.hs b/utils/genapply/GenApply.hs index e46b37afcf..fe792a1163 100644 --- a/utils/genapply/GenApply.hs +++ b/utils/genapply/GenApply.hs @@ -1,4 +1,10 @@ {-# OPTIONS -cpp -fglasgow-exts #-} +{-# OPTIONS_GHC -w #-} +-- The above warning supression flag is a temporary kludge. +-- While working on this module you are encouraged to remove it and fix +-- any warnings in the module. See +-- http://hackage.haskell.org/trac/ghc/wiki/WorkingConventions#Warnings +-- for details module Main(main) where #include "../../includes/ghcconfig.h" diff --git a/utils/genprimopcode/Parser.y b/utils/genprimopcode/Parser.y index a949765526..07f1a84863 100644 --- a/utils/genprimopcode/Parser.y +++ b/utils/genprimopcode/Parser.y @@ -1,5 +1,12 @@ { +{-# OPTIONS_GHC -w #-} +-- The above warning supression flag is a temporary kludge. +-- While working on this module you are encouraged to remove it and fix +-- any warnings in the module. See +-- http://hackage.haskell.org/trac/ghc/wiki/WorkingConventions#Warnings +-- for details + module Parser (parse) where import Lexer (lex_tok) diff --git a/utils/hpc/HpcParser.y b/utils/hpc/HpcParser.y index 3f7443771b..c18e053c15 100644 --- a/utils/hpc/HpcParser.y +++ b/utils/hpc/HpcParser.y @@ -1,4 +1,11 @@ { +{-# OPTIONS_GHC -w #-} +-- The above warning supression flag is a temporary kludge. +-- While working on this module you are encouraged to remove it and fix +-- any warnings in the module. See +-- http://hackage.haskell.org/trac/ghc/wiki/WorkingConventions#Warnings +-- for details + module HpcParser where import HpcLexer |